Indescribable

/ˌɪndɪˈskraɪbəbəl/

Meaning & Definition

adjective
Too unusual, extreme, or indefinite to be adequately described.
The beauty of the sunset was simply indescribable.
Incapable of being described in words.
After the loss, she felt an indescribable sadness that words couldn't capture.
Beyond words; impossible to express fully.
The excitement in the stadium was indescribable as the home team scored the winning goal.
So amazing or overwhelming that it is beyond description.
The concert was an indescribable experience that left everyone in awe.

Etymology

Blend of the prefix 'in-' meaning 'not' and 'describable' from Latin 'describere'.
